ENGEDR ARDUINO IDE dispose

Embedr AI Arduino IDE

ENGEDR est un IDE de type Arduino propulsé par AI conçu pour simplifier le développement pour les microcontrôleurs compatibles Arduino. Il ressemble beaucoup à l’éditeur de code de Cursor et utilise l’éditeur Monaco de Microsoft et les outils Arduino CLI pour permettre des fonctionnalités telles que les suggestions de code intelligentes, la génération de squelettes de projet et le débogage visuel.

ENGEDR a toutes les fonctionnalités Arduino que vous connaissez, et en plus de cela, vous pouvez ajouter d’autres LLM et expérimenter simplement en ajoutant le plugin requis et en les connectant via des touches API. Nous avons déjà vu Arduino publier leur éditeur Arduino Cloud basé sur Claude, qui s’exécute dans le navigateur pour une assistance de codage contextuelle. Mais le problème avec cela est que si vous n’avez pas Internet, vous ne pouvez pas utiliser l’IDE. ENCEDR s’exécute localement et utilise Gemini 2.5 Flash LLM de Google, ce qui signifie que vous pouvez compiler et déboguer votre code hors ligne sans avoir besoin d’une connexion Internet constante. De plus, ENGEDR vous donne un contrôle et une confidentialité plus importants par rapport à la configuration à un modélisation à un modèle unique de l’éditeur de cloud Arduino.

Embedr Ai Arduino IDE

Caractéristiques principales de l’embedr Ai IDE

  • Plateforme – s’exécute localement sur votre ordinateur (pas basé sur le navigateur)
  • Compatibilité – Fonctionne avec des planches compatibles avec Arduino via Arduino CLI
  • Modèle AI – Propulsé par Google Gemini 2.5 Flash LLM
  • Éditeur – Construit sur l’éditeur de Microsoft Monaco (utilisé dans VS Code)
  • Caractéristiques principales
    • Génération de croquis du langage naturel à Arduino
    • Achèvement du code en ligne et débogage assisté par l’IA
    • Projeter la création du squelette à l’aide d’invites
    • Interface et outils de débogage visuel
    • Fonctionne hors ligne avec le support complet de compilation et de débogage
    • Prend en charge les LLM externes via le plugin et la clé d’API
  • Cas d’utilisation
    • Code de débogage avec l’IA
    • Développement rapide avec le code généré par LLM
    • Explorer plusieurs modèles d’IA dans les flux de travail Arduino
    • Apprendre Arduino avec des suggestions de code intelligentes

Quand j’ai découvert cela pour la première fois, je voulais l’essayer immédiatement, parce que j’étais en train de coder avec des Gémeaux depuis quelques mois maintenant, et jusqu’à présent, cela m’a donné des résultats très décents, pour le moins. J’ai pu coder un tableau de bord complet complet basé sur l’ESP32 en environ 30 minutes, qui comprenait des boutons pour les appareils, un contrôleur LED RVB, un contrôleur de vitesse du ventilateur et une section pour afficher les données de température et d’humidité – toutes avec des commandes manuelles pour les commutateurs et les contrôleurs de ventilateur.

Contrôleur intelligent codé par l'ambiance ESP32
Contrôleur intelligent codé par l’ambiance ESP32

J’ai installé l’IDE, je l’ai ouvert et j’ai été immédiatement déçu de voir qu’il n’y a rien pour ESP32. Mais de toute façon, j’ai sélectionné Arduino Uno WiFi et utilisé l’invite d’exemple pour un système de sécurité domestique. Il a d’abord généré un nom approprié pour le projet, puis a défini la conception du système. Ensuite, il a généré le code et inclus la bibliothèque WiFilink, mais la compilation a échoué. Il a essayé d’installer la bibliothèque mais a échoué à nouveau. Il a ensuite supprimé la bibliothèque, modifié l’esquisse et le code a finalement compilé. Dans l’ensemble, l’outil a l’air bien, mais le manque de soutien pour ESP32 est décevant.

Système de sécurité à domicile avec Arduino
Code du système de sécurité avec ENGEDR

Le projet est en début de développement et vous pouvez trouver plus d’informations à ce sujet sur son site officiel. L’IDE est gratuit pour jusqu’à 20 demandes, 500 compléments / mois. Après cela, vous devez payer 3 $ / mois pour 800 demandes et 24 $ / mois pour une utilisation illimitée. Le code source est sur GitHub sous une licence non commerciale, qui peut entrer en conflit avec les licences MIT et GPLV3 utilisées par le rédacteur en chef de Monaco et Arduino CLI.

Prix ​​ENCEDR

Via hackster.io

Retrouvez l’histoire de Raspberry Pi dans cette vidéo :

YouTube video